Review the Process, Findings and Results of the Pilot Project with SEERAnalytics

EXECUTIVE SUMMARY

Hillsborough County School Board entered into a contract with SEERAnalytics for a pilot project to explore how the company's expertise could be applied to the process of determining school attendance boundaries. The pilot project was applied to the attendance area for Sergeant Paul R. Smith Middle School which is located in the northwest part of the county and scheduled to open in August of 2008. SEERAnalytics' presentation will highlight the process, findings and results of the pilot project. Also, SEERAnalytics will discuss how the process can be applied to not only future attendance area boundaries, but also other areas of the district where data analysis can be applied for more efficient use of people and resources.
